| 1 | Effect of contrast-enhanced ultrasound on differential diagnosis of intrahepatic cholangiocarcinoma and arterial phase enhanced hepatic inflammatory lesions显示文摘Objective: To investigate differential diagnosis between intrahepatic cholangiocarcinoma(ICC) and arterial phase enhanced hepatic inflammatory lesions in patients without liver cirrhosis using contrast-enhanced ultrasound(CEUS).Methods: ICC and hepatic inflammatory lesions cases with CEUS and pathological diagnosis between Sep 2013 and Oct 2016 were investigated retrospectively. Imaging features of conventional ultrasound and CEUS were analyzed. The parameters of time intensity curve(TIC), including the arrival time, peak intensity(PI) in the lesions, the starting time for washout, and the intensity difference at 3 min(ΔI_3) after contrast agent infection between the lesion and the liver parenchyma, were compared between ICC and hepatic inflammatory lesions.Results: Twenty-five ICC and fifteen inflammatory patients were included in this study. Seventeen ICC(68.0%)and two inflammatory cases(13.3%) showed bile duct dilatation on conventional ultrasound. Using CEUS, three ICC cases(12.0%) were misdiagnosed as inflammatory lesions and three inflammatory lesions(20.0%) as ICC; two ICC(8.0%) and one inflammatory case(6.7%) could not be made definite diagnosis. Washout started at 34.5±3.5 s and 61.5±12.9 s for ICC and inflammatory lesions respectively(P<0.001). The intensity difference between lesion and liver parenchyma at 3 min after contrast agent injection was 10.8±3.1 dB in ICC and 4.2±2.3 dB in inflammatory group(P<0.001). The sensitivity and specificity differentiating ICC and inflammatory lesions were76% and 87% if the cut-off value of the intensity difference was 7.7 d B.Conclusions: Combined with TIC analysis, and particularly with the characteristic of the early-starting and obvious washout in ICC, CEUS can be useful in differential diagnosis between hepatic inflammatory lesions and ICC. | Shanshan Yin Qiuli Cui Kun Yan Wei Yang Wei Wu Liping Bao Minhua Chen | 2017 | Chinese Journal of Cancer Research2017,29,3: | 13 |
| 2 | Large-scale Ni-MOF derived Ni_(3)S_(2) nanocrystals embedded in N-doped porous carbon nanoparticles for high-rate Na+ storage显示文摘Metal organic framework(MOF) has been confirmed as the promising precursor to develop the conve rsion-typed anode mate rials of sodium-ion batteries(SIBs) because of the tunable structure design and simple functional modification.Here,we prepare the ultrasmall Ni_(3)S_(2) nanocrystals embedded into N-doped porous carbon nanoparticles using the scalable Ni-MOF as precursor(denoted as Ni_(3)S_(2)@NPC).The ultrasmall size of Ni_(3)S_(2) can work for accelerated electro n/ion transfer to facilitate the electrochemical reaction kinetics.Moreover,the robust conductivity network originated from N-doped porous carbon nanoparticles can not only improve the electron conductivity,but also enhance the electrode integrity and stability of the electrode/electrolyte interface.In addition,the N heteroatoms provide extra Na storage sites.Accordingly,the electrode delivers the obviously competitive capacities and high-power output with respect to the currently reported Ni_(3)S_(2)/C composites.This study provides a scalable and universal strategy to develop the advanced transition metal sulfides for practically feasible SIBs. | Miao Yang Qiuli Ning Chaoying Fan Xinglong Wu | 2021 | Chinese Chemical Letters2021,32,2: | 3 |

| 4 | Inhibition of ROS elevation and damage to mitochondrial function prevents lead-induced neurotoxic effects on structures and functions of AFD neurons in Caenorhabditis elegans显示文摘Here we investigated the possible roles of oxidative stress in the formation of decreased thermotaxis to cultivation temperature in lead(Pb)-exposed nematodes Caenorhabditis elagans.Exposure to Pb at the examined concentrations decreased thermotaxis behaviors,and induced severe deficits in the structural properties of AFD sensory neurons.Meanwhile,Pb exposure caused the induction of severe oxidative damage,reactive oxygen species(ROS) production,and mitochondrial dysfunction in young adults.Moreover,pre-treatment with the antioxidants dimethyl sulfoxide(DMSO),ascorbate and N-acetyl-L-cysteine(NAC),used to inhibit both the ROS elevation and the mitochondrial dysfunction caused by Pb exposure,at the L2-larval stage prevented the induction of oxidative damage and the formation of severe deficits in thermotaxis and structural properties of AFD sensory neurons in Pb-exposed young adults.Therefore,the formation of oxidative stress caused by Pb exposure may be due to both the induction of ROS elevation and damage to mitochondrial function,and oxidative stress may play a key role in inducing the neurotoxic effects on the structures and function of AFD sensory neurons in Pb-exposed nematodes. | Qiuli Wu Peidang Liu Yinxia Li Min Du Xiaojuan Xing Dayong Wang | 2012 | Journal of Environmental Sciences2012,24,4: | 3 |

| 12 | Multiple thermal events recorded in the Acasta Gneiss Complex:Evidence from in-situ dating of zircon, titanite, and apatite显示文摘In-situ dating of the zircons, titanites, and apatites in the rock fragments of approximately 1 cm2in size from the Acasta Gneiss Complex was performed using secondary ion mass spectrometry or laser ablation inductively coupled plasma mass spectrometry to provide constraints on the thermal history of the Acasta Gneiss Complex. The zircons in these rock fragments typically exhibit multiple age populations, reflecting the presence of inherited zircons or the post-crystallization process of zircon overgrowth. Combined with previous studies, our zircon dating results reveal multiple magmatic events that occurred in the Acasta Gneiss Complex, specifically at >3.96, ~3.72, and ~3.57 Ga, respectively. A titanite Pb-Pb isochron age of2911±22 Ma(95% confidence level, MSWD=1.5) for sample AY199 is identified, consistent with the timing of the latest Archean magmatism in the Acasta Gneiss Complex. The titanite U-Pb ages for samples AC478 and AY066 are 1932±270 Ma(95% confidence level, MSWD=2.3) and 1813±45 Ma(95% confidence level, MSWD=2.3), respectively. The apatites in sample P090803-C exhibit a Pb-Pb isochron age of 1833±26 Ma(95% confidence level, MSWD=1.4). The apatite U-Pb ages for samples AC478, AY199, and AY066 are 1850±20 Ma(95% confidence level, MSWD=1.3), 1827±100 Ma(95% confidence level, MSWD=6.3), and 1807±58 Ma(95% confidence level, MSWD=3.9), respectively. Titanites in samples AC478 and AY066, as well as the apatites in all four investigated samples, show a uniform age(Pb-Pb or U-Pb age) of ~1.9–1.8 Ga,indicating U-Pb system reset in these minerals due to the Wopmay orogeny and documenting that the peak temperature condition associated with the Wopmay orogeny exceeded the apatite U-Pb closure temperature and approached or exceeded that of titanite. | Qingfeng MEI Jinhui YANG Jinfeng SUN Qiuli LI Shitou WU Xiaoxiao LING Peng PENG Hao WANG | 2024 | Science China Earth Sciences2024,67,3: | 0 |

| 14 | NPR-9 regulates the innate immune response in Caenorhabditis elegans by antagonizing the activity of AIB interneurons显示文摘npr-9 encodes a homologue of the gastrin-releasing peptide receptor (GRPR) and is expressed in AIB interneurons. In this study, we investigated the role of NPR-9 in the neuronal control of innate immunity using the model system Caenorhabditis elegans. After exposure to Pseudomonas aeruginosa PA14, npr-9(tm1652) mutants showed resistance to infection, decreased PA14 colonization and increased expression of immunity-related genes. Nematodes overexpressing NPR-9 exhibited increased susceptibility to infection, increased PA14 colonization and reduced expression of immunity-related genes. In nematodes, ChR2-mediated AIB interneuron activation strengthened the innate immune response and decreased PA14 colonization. Overexpression of NPR-9 suppressed the innate immune response and increased PA14 colonization in nematodes with the activation of AIB interneurons mediated by ChR2 or by expressing pkc-1(gf) in AIB interneurons. We, therefore, hypothesize that NPR-9 regulates the innate immune response by antagonizing the activity of AIB interneurons. Furthermore, expression of GRPR, the human homologue of NPR-9, could largely mimic NPR-9 function by regulating innate immunity in nematodes. Our results provide insight into the pivotal role of interneurons in controlling innate immunity and the complex biological functions of GRPRs. | Yonglin Yu Lingtong Zhi Qiuli Wu Lina Jing Dayong Wang | 2018 | Cellular & Molecular Immunology2018,15,1: | 0 |
| 15 | X-irradiation for inhibiting glial scar formation in injured spinal cord显示文摘X-irradiation has a beneficial effect in treating spinal cord injury. We supposed that X-irradiation could improve the microenvironment at the site of a spinal cord injury and inhibit glial scar formation. Thus, this study was designed to observe the effects of 8 Gy X-irradiation on the injury site at 6 hours and 2, 4, 7, and 14 days post injury, in terms of improvement in the microenvironment and hind limb motor function. Immunohistochemistry showed that the expression of macrophage marker ED-1 and the area with glial scar formation were reduced. In addition, the Basso, Beattie and Bresnahan score was higher at 7 days post injury relative to the other time points post injury. Results indicated that X-irradiation at a dose of 8 Gy can inhibit glial scar formation and alleviate the inflammatory reaction, thereby repairing spinal cord injury. X-irradiation at 7 days post spinal cord injury may be the best time window. | Guangzhi Ning Renhui Chen Yulin Li Qiang Wu Qiuli Wu Yan Li Shiqing Feng | 2013 | Neural Regeneration Research2013,8,17: | 0 |
| 16 | Hyperbaric oxygen treatment for experimental intraocular hypertension in rats: An electroretinogram detection显示文摘BACKGROUND: Hyperbaric oxygen (HBO) is used for treating glaucoma, and affirmative curative effect has been obtained. HBO can sensitively reflect the obviously heightened b wave of electroretinogram (ERG) of injured tissue. OBJECTIVE: To observe the effect of HBO treatment on retinal function of rats with acute experimental intraocular hypertension with ERG. DESIGN: Randomized controlled experiment. SETTING: Department of Ophthalmology, Third Xiangya Hospital, Central South University; Department of Hyperbaric Oxygen, Xiangya Hospital, Central South University; Department of Anatomy, Xiangya Hospital, Central South University. MATERIALS: Eighteen adult healthy Wistar rats, of either gender, weighing from 150 to 250 g, were provided by the Animal Room of Central South University. Type YLCO. 5/ⅠA baby hyperbaric oxygen chamber, type LMS-2A two-channel physiological recorder, type BG-1 retina exposure system, Jiangwan type Ⅰstereotaxis instrument. METHODS: This experiment was carried out in the Central South University between March and September 2006. Eighteen healthy Wistar rats were made into models of acute experimental intraocular hypertension. Then, they were divided into two groups: model group and HBO treatment group, with 9 in each group. Following 7 days of HBO treatment, the rats in HBO treatment group were placed in Type YLCO. 5/ⅠA baby hyperbaric oxygen chamber, which was pressurized with pure oxygen( volume fraction 0.825±0.025).The treatment pressure was 0.2 MPa. The rats in HBO treatment group daily inhaled HBO for 80 minutes within 7 days; Rats in the model group were untouched. The performance of eyes was observed under the status of intraocular hypertension. ERG was recorded before, during and 7 days after modeling, meanwhile, the recovery rate of b wave from ERG was calculated. Recovery rate of b wave from ERG=(amplitude of b wave 7 days after modeling/ amplitude of b wave before modeling)×100%. MAIN OUTCOME MEASURES: ① Performance of eyes under the status of intraocular hypertension. ② Recovery rate of b wave of ERG. RESULTS: All the 18 rats were involved in the final analysis. ① Performance of eyes under the status of intraocular hypertension.: When intraocular pressure increased until b wave of ERG disappeared, two eyes of rats with corneal opacity, dilated pupils, pale iris and stiffened eyeballs were found. ② Recovery rate of b wave of ERG in the HBO treatment group was significantly higher than that in the model group [(60.04± 19.33)% vs. (41.85±13.20)%,t =3.298,P < 0.01]. CONCLUSION: HBO treatment can obviously promote the recovery of retinal function following acute intraocular hypertension. | Junhui Yi Zhengrong Peng Qiuli Liu Zhongqi Wu | 2007 | Neural Regeneration Research2007,2,1: | 0 |
